Logos + Branding  ·  Website Design  ·  Social Media Design  ·  Print Design

Starting a new company?

Revitalizing your established business?

Need a website or logo that matches your contemporary vibe?


I’m Catherine — a Website Designer, Graphic Designer, Artist and Photographer who loves working with creative business owners and organizations who are driven and passionate about their work.

For over 15 years I’ve been creating beautiful and compelling designs for clients in the health & wellness industry, helping these small businesses grow into successful and thriving ventures.

I now work with clients in multiple industries who are dedicated to producing meaningful work, connecting with and inspiring their audiences, and who understand the value of visual branding as a vital part of successfully and sustainably promoting their businesses.


Get a Quote

2 + 6 =

Terra Creative

Coming Soon…

Natural & eloquent design for inspired brands

+ programs for new and established businesses, or businesses shifting focus to align with the changing demands in their industries.

+ tailored brand coaching

+ warm, friendly and devoted service to help you thrive

Terra Creative